16F84---->16F628

Rasprava o PIC mikrokontrolerima, PIC projekti i drugo vezano za PIC-eve...

Moderators: pedja089, stojke369, [eDo], trax

Post Reply
fighter
Pocetnik na forumu
Pocetnik na forumu
Posts: 28
Joined: 04-01-2007, 19:19

16F84---->16F628

Post by fighter »

Problem je taj da trebam kod od pica 16F84 pretvoriti u kod za 16F628
Iskljucio sam komparatore upisujuci 7 u CMCON registar i postavio da mi variable pocinju na adresi 0x020...
Ali jos uvijek ne radi...
dali je netko radio nesto slicno i dal ima iskustva s tim?
Kad kompajliram nemam nikakvih errora samo message 302...

Molim pomoc
User avatar
DaTi
Odlično uznapredovao
Odlično uznapredovao
Posts: 730
Joined: 10-06-2007, 13:24
Location: Novi Sad - Srbija
Contact:

Post by DaTi »

Jesili promenuo pocetak program?

Code: Select all

; Deklaracija i konfigurisanje mikrokontrolera

        PROCESSOR 16f84A
        #include "p16f84a.inc"
	
	__CONFIG _CP_ON & _WDT_OFF & _PWRTE_ON & _XT_OSC
A ono message 302 to ti je zato sto se ne nalazis u bank0 ako si dobro uradio trebalo bi da ti ispise BUILD SUCCEEDED :)
User avatar
trax
Administrator sajta
Administrator sajta
Posts: 3509
Joined: 08-01-2005, 18:04
Location: 75k, BA
Contact:

Post by trax »

Mislim da je to vec pitano ovdje na forumu, malo pregledaj ovaj forum... ako ne skontas u medjuvremenu.

Ja sam migrirao sa 84A na 628A i nisam imao problema. Samo gledaj gdje ti pocinje RAM, a to si vidim i uradio. Druga stvar jesu banke, prebacili su neke registre iz banke 0 u banu 1 i slicno.

Zbog toga ti garant ne radi. Obrati paznju na te 302 messages :)
fighter
Pocetnik na forumu
Pocetnik na forumu
Posts: 28
Joined: 04-01-2007, 19:19

Post by fighter »

sve je u redu, radi pocetak...
znaci na pocetku mi se ispisuje moje ime, al to je spremljeno u flash memoriji...
Al kad mora citati eeprom i ispisivati na displeju to nece :)
Evo stavio sam kod ovdje pa ak netko vidi neku gresku molim vas da mi se javi...
Znaci svi registri koji su na 16F84 su isti sa registrima 16F628,razlikuju se samo EEADR i EEDATA, al nema veze jer se ja prije prebacim u bank1...
molim vas pomoc...

http://www.elektronika.ba/forum/uploadz ... LXHRV1.zip
Post Reply